Who is Jones Minor?

A modest but genuine piece of Golden Age British comics history, Jones Minor made their debut in the pages of Knockout back in 1948 — an Amalgamated Press publication that kept this character in print across a remarkable stretch running all the way to 1970. Sharing those lively pages with beloved schoolboy figures like Billy Bunter, Harry Wharton, and Bob Cherry places Jones Minor squarely in the warm, boisterous tradition of British comic school stories that delighted young readers for generations. With appearances also in Valiant, this is a character whose quiet longevity speaks to the enduring charm of that classic Amalgamated Press world — a small but authentic thread in the rich tapestry of mid-century British comics worth a closer look for any serious collector of the era.
